};
ChatScene(QAbstractItemModel *model, QString idString, qreal width, ChatView *parent);
- ~ChatScene() override;
inline QAbstractItemModel *model() const { return _model; }
inline MessageFilter *filter() const { return qobject_cast<MessageFilter *>(_model); }
QRectF urlRect;
PreviewState previewState{NoPreview};
QTimer timer;
- WebPreview() {}
};
WebPreview webPreview;
#endif // HAVE_WEBKIT || HAVE_WEBENGINE